How Are Currency Conversions Handled During International Transfers, Purchases, and Rent Invoices?

Currency conversions are an essential part of global financial transactions, impacting everything from personal money transfers and international purchases to handling payments for services such as rent invoices. As cross-border economic activity becomes increasingly common, understanding how these conversions take place, the entities involved, and the associated fees is crucial for individuals and businesses alike.

What is Currency Conversion?

Currency conversion is the process of exchanging one currency for another to facilitate transactions that span international borders. The exchange rate, which dictates how much of one currency you get for another, is determined by the global foreign exchange market—a dynamic and decentralized system comprising banks, financial institutions, governments, and individual traders[3]. This market operates continuously, adjusting rates based on supply, demand, economic indicators, and geopolitical events.

How Currency Conversion Works in International Transfers

When you send money abroad or receive payments in foreign currencies, a step-by-step process occurs:

  • Transaction Initiation: The sender starts the process by providing their bank or payment service provider with transfer details, including recipient information, amount, and currency[1].
  • Currency Conversion: The bank or provider converts the sender’s currency into the recipient’s currency using an exchange rate. This may involve a markup above the mid-market rate to cover risk and processing[2][3].
  • Transfer of Funds: The converted funds travel through international banking networks, such as SWIFT, sometimes passing through intermediary banks if the sender's and recipient's banks lack a direct relationship[1].
  • Compliance Checks: As part of regulatory compliance, checks for anti-money laundering and other financial laws are conducted before funds are released to the recipient[1].
  • Recipient Receives Funds: The recipient’s bank credits the final amount in their local currency to their account—if final conversion did not occur earlier, it happens at this stage[1].

For example, if an overseas tenant pays rent via an international transfer, both the sender and the recipient must be aware of the currency conversion rate applied on the rent invoice, as this determines the final amount received after fees and exchange differences.

Understanding Exchange Rates and Fees

Exchange rates can fluctuate throughout the day. Major factors influencing rates include economic indicators (such as inflation and GDP), political events, and measures taken by central banks[2][3]. For credit or debit card purchases and ATM withdrawals, card networks (like Visa and Mastercard) often set a base exchange rate. Additional margins may be charged by the issuing bank, creating a difference between the published rate and the rate you receive[3][4][6].

When you see an amount billed in your home currency at a merchant overseas, it might be the result of Dynamic Currency Conversion (DCC). This service offers you the choice to pay in your home currency at the point of sale or ATM, disclosing the exchange rate and any additional fees[4]. While convenient, DCC often includes significant markups; thus, comparing costs before choosing this option is wise.

Currency Conversion in Rent Invoices

Handling rent invoices in international contexts presents unique challenges. If a landlord issues a rent invoice in a currency different from the tenant’s, currency conversion comes into play when the tenant makes payment. The financial institution or platform facilitating the transaction applies its exchange rate and deducts service fees, reflecting a final amount that may differ from the invoice’s stated value due to real-time rate fluctuations and charges. To avoid confusion or disputes, it’s advisable for both parties to:

  • Specify in advance the currency in which payments must be made.
  • Clearly indicate on the rent invoice whether the amount owed and the currency expected for payment[1].
  • Consider exchange rate impacts and transaction fees during the negotiation or lease agreement stage.

Best Practices for Currency Conversion

To minimize costs and potential misunderstandings in currency conversions, especially when paying or receiving rent invoices:

  • Research exchange rates and fees for your chosen transfer or payment provider before initiating any transaction.
  • When possible, settle invoices in the recipient’s local currency to avoid unfavorable conversion rates associated with DCC or bank markups[3][4].
  • Use reputable banks or fintech platforms known for offering transparent fees and competitive rates[2].
  • Always scrutinize rent invoices to ensure the currency and amount are clearly specified.
